Web8 dec. 2024 · Short story competitions vary in length, but the average short story length is between 2,000 and 3,000 words. A short story is a writing form that retains much of the same structure as full length novels, but in a condensed format. The reader needs to be dropped straight into the action and every sentence needs to drive the story forwards. Web10 okt. 2016 · The Hook is the very first scene or sequence in your novel, and its purpose is just that: to hook readers into your story so they'll continue reading past chapter one. To be effective, a hook must do three things: Introduce the protagonist. Establish the protagonist's everyday life. Show the protagonist dealing with an everyday conflict. Web24 nov. 2012 · So I figure a minimum of 130 pages total, including frontmatter and backmatter. The amount of text you need depends on a bunch of parameters that affect page count: trim size, font, font size, leading (aka line spacing), margins, paragraph length, amount of frontmatter and backmatter. Web26 okt. 2024 · On average, a half-hour, single-camera comedy show can be between 28-32 pages, while multi-camera shows can be around 40-48 pages in length. Multi-camera show scripts are longer because the content is double-spaced, and CAPS are used for all scene descriptions. Both half-hour shows still have an actual run time of about 22 minutes.
